It might not look serious, but living in a home with smoke damage can be unsafe. Smoke leaves behind tiny particles like carbon, tar, and other toxins that hang in the air and settle into your walls, furniture, and HVAC system.
Breathing that in over time can affect anyone’s health, especially for those with asthma, allergies, or other respiratory issues. Even after a small fire, it’s important to take smoke damage seriously and get it cleaned properly. The sooner it’s handled, the safer your home will be.
Removing smoke and fire damage is a layered process that goes far beyond just scrubbing surfaces. We use a combination of professional-grade equipment and advanced cleaning agents to restore homes safely. Here’s a breakdown of how we approach it:
- Soot and Surface Cleaning: Using HEPA-filtered vacuums, dry sponges, and targeted chemical cleaners, we remove soot from walls, ceilings, floors, and any porous surfaces that can trap contaminants.
- Deodorization and Air Scrubbing: We use thermal fogging, hydroxyl generators, and ozone machines to neutralize odors at the molecular level, especially in hard-to-reach areas like ductwork and insulation.
- Water Damage Restoration: If water was used to extinguish the fire, we bring in high-powered air movers and industrial humidifiers to remove moisture, prevent mold, and dry out the structure.
We know how important your belongings are and do our best to save as much as possible. Our contents cleaning and restoration process starts with a careful pack-out of any items that can be salvaged. From there, we bring them to a secure location where each piece is cleaned, deodorized, and restored using specialized tools and techniques. Once your home has been cleared for move-in, all your belongings will be returned safely to you.
In many cases, homeowners’ insurance will cover accidental fire damage. The coverage usually includes the structure of your home, personal belongings, and temporary housing if needed. However, all insurance policies are different, so staying current with your policy is essential.
